UNIX: разработка сетевых приложений - Страница 24
Изменить размер шрифта:
aix % telnet freebsd daytimeTrying 12.106.32.254... вывод клиента TelnetConnected to freebsd.unpbook.com вывод клиента TelnetEscape character is '^]'. вывод клиента TelnetMon Jul 28 11:56:22 2003 вывод сервера времени и датыConnection closed by foreign host. вывод клиента Telnet (сервер закрыл соединение)aix % telnet freebsd echoTrying 12.106.32.254... вывод клиента TelnetConnected to freebsd.unpbook.com вывод клиента TelnetEscape character is '^]'. вывод клиента Telnethello, world ввод с клавиатурыhello, world эхо-ответ сервера^] ввод с клавиатуры для обращения к клиенту Telnettelnet> quit команда клиенту на завершение соединенияConnection closed. на этот раз соединение завершает клиентВ этих двух примерах мы вводим имя узла и название службы (
daytimeecho/etc/servicesЗаметьте, что когда мы соединяемся с сервером
daytimeВ современных системах стандартные службы чаще всего отключены по умолчанию, потому что через них могут быть проведены атаки типа «отказ в обслуживании» и другие, связанные с чрезмерным потреблением ресурсов.
2.13. Использование протоколов типичными приложениями Интернета
Таблица 2.2 иллюстрирует использование протоколов типичными приложениями Интернета.
Таблица 2.2. Использование протоколов типичными приложениями Интернета
| Приложение | IP | ICMP | UDP | TCP | SCRIPT |
|---|---|---|---|---|---|
| ping | • | ||||
| traceroute | • | • | |||
| OSPF (протокол маршрутизации) | • | ||||
| RIP (протокол маршрутизации) | • | ||||
| BGP (протокол маршрутизации) | • | ||||
| BOOTP (протокол bootstrap — протокол дистанционной загрузки и запуска устройств в сети) | • | ||||
| DHCP (протокол bootstrap) | • | ||||
| NTP (синхронизирующий сетевой протокол) | • | ||||
| TFTP (упрощенный протокол передачи файлов) | • | ||||
| SNMP (управление сетью) | • | ||||
| SMTP (электронная почта) | • | ||||
| Telnet (удаленный вход в систему) | • | ||||
| FTP (передача файлов) | • | ||||
| HTTP (протокол передачи HTML-файлов по сети WWW) | • | ||||
| NNTP (сетевой протокол передачи новостей) | • | ||||
| DNS (система доменных имен) | • | • | |||
| NFS (сетевая файловая система) | • | • | |||
| Sun RPC (удаленный вызов процедур) | • | • | |||
| DCE RPC (удаленный вызов процедур) | • | • | |||
| IUA (ISDN поверх IP) | • | ||||
| M2UA, M3UA (телефонная связь SS7) | • | ||||
| H.248 (управление шлюзом) | • | • | • | ||
| H.323 (IP-телефония) | • | • | • | ||
| SIP (IP-телефония) | • | • | • |